It stores instructions for making other large molecules, called proteins. These instructions are stored inside each of your cells, distributed among 46 long structures called chromosomes. Protein homeostasis, targeted protein … did brad cooper sing in star is bornWeb11 apr. 2024 · Extracellular vesicles (EVs) are small vesicles produced by plants and plant pathogens. EVs are membrane structures that transport biological molecules, including proteins, lipids, and nucleic acids, between cells.
